Objectives
1) To monitor the immersiveness of CAVE-based VR technology for pedestrian safety research; 2) To identify the contributory factors for the actual crossing performance and the perceived crossing intention of pedestrians; 3) To evaluate the risk-taking perceptions of pedestrians from countries with different traffic systems
